COUNCILLORS’ GATHERING

Women Councillors Gathering Tuesday 13th June both 1-2pm and 7-8pm. An informal get together for women in council to share experiences and resources, build support and gain advice from former councillors, so you can be better supported

Out with the old boys’ networks, we’re here to build new support for women in local politics.

We are inviting all women serving as councillors to come together and build a new form of support. For women to be able to participate, progress and stay in local politics, we need new forms of networks and support that work for us. By bringing women in councils across Britain and varying levels of experience together, we hope to spark skill-sharing, strength and encouragement.

So whether you’re newly elected or on your third term, join us in creating community and sisterhood. We’ll share challenges, experiences and resources and get advice from former councillor Hannah O’Neill, so you can feel supported as you participate in local politics.

We want to make sure we can champion you on this journey, so we’d love to hear during the session what support you need going forward so we can help you where we can.

We’ll be hosting this gathering twice on Tuesday 13th June, at 1-2pm and 7-8pm so you can choose a time that best matches your schedule.

All women are welcome to register for these sessions. Non-binary people whose experiences or identities intersect with women’s  and therefore feel they would benefit from accessing a women-centred space are welcome to join us.
